特网建站专注网站建设行业优质供应商,并且包含互联网基础服务(域名、云服务器、企业邮箱、网络营销等)应用服务。

微信咨询

zhstwkj

您敢托付 绝不辜负

邮件

mail@56dr.com

服务器、网站、业务系统保驾护航

合作企业用户

12500+

运维团队

10+

网站制作流程详解从规划到上线的全面指南

2025-07-10 1074 网站建设
    网站制作流程包括多个关键步骤,从规划到上线,每个环节都至关重要,进行需求分析和规划,明确目标受众、功能需求及设计风格,进行信息架构设计,确定页面布局和导航结构,然后是视觉设计阶段,通过UI/UX设计提升用户体验,前端开发完成后,进入后端开发,实现数据库连接与服务器配置,测试阶段确保网站在不同设备和浏览器上的兼容性和稳定性,部署上线并持续监控维护,整个流程需要团队协作,确保高质量交付,以满足用户需求并提升网站的市场竞争力。

    在当今数字化时代,网站已成为企业、组织和个人展示自身形象、推广产品和服务的重要工具,无论您是希望创建一个个人博客、电子商务平台还是企业官网,了解网站制作流程都是至关重要的,本文将详细探讨网站的制作流程,帮助您掌握从规划到上线的每一个关键步骤。

    在开始制作网站之前,首先需要明确目标和需求,这一步骤的核心在于确定网站的功能、内容结构以及用户群体,通过深入的需求分析,您可以确保最终的产品符合预期并满足用户的实际需求。

    确定目标与定位

    • 品牌推广:如果您希望通过网站提升品牌的知名度,那么重点应该放在设计和用户体验上,确保品牌形象鲜明且易于识别。
    • 信息传播:如果是用于发布新闻或行业资讯,确保信息更新及时且易于访问,提供便捷的搜索和导航功能。
    • 电子商务:对于电商网站而言,功能性至关重要,如购物车、支付接口、库存管理等,确保流畅的购物流程。

    目标受众分析

    了解您的潜在客户是谁,并根据他们的偏好调整网站的设计风格和技术实现方式,针对年轻人群体,可以采用更加活泼、时尚的设计语言;而面向专业人士,则应注重简洁明了的专业性。 规划

    列出所有需要展示的内容板块,如关于我们、服务介绍、产品展示、联系我们等,并考虑是否需要多媒体元素(图片、视频)的支持,确保内容丰富且易于浏览。


    选择合适的开发技术栈

    一旦明确了网站的功能需求后,就需要选择合适的技术框架来进行开发,不同的项目可能对性能要求不同,因此选择正确的技术栈显得尤为重要。

    前端技术

    前端主要负责页面的视觉效果与交互体验,常用的前端技术包括HTML5、CSS3、JavaScript及其框架库(如React.js、Vue.js等),响应式设计也成为现代网站建设不可或缺的一部分,确保网站能够在各种设备上良好显示。

    后端技术

    后端则负责处理数据存储、逻辑运算等功能,常见的后端语言有PHP、Python、Java等,具体选择取决于项目特点及团队成员的技术背景。

    数据库选型

    数据库的选择直接影响着系统的稳定性和扩展能力,MySQL、PostgreSQL、MongoDB等都是较为常用的关系型或非关系型数据库系统,开发者可以根据业务场景进行合理选用。


    设计阶段

    良好的用户体验离不开精心的设计,在这个阶段,设计师们会基于前面提到的需求文档绘制出高保真的原型图,并不断优化界面布局直至达到最佳状态。

    创意草图

    设计师会画出几张概念性的草图供讨论参考,这些草图不必过于精细,但需涵盖所有重要元素的位置安排,通过多次迭代,确保设计方向准确无误。

    用户界面(UI)设计

    接下来就是使用专业软件(如Adobe XD、Sketch)来构建完整的用户界面模型,UI设计师不仅要关注美观度,还要兼顾易用性,确保各个控件之间协调一致。

    用户体验(UX)测试

    完成初稿之后,邀请部分真实用户参与测试,收集反馈意见并对设计方案做出相应调整,反复迭代直到获得满意的成果为止。


    开发与编码

    当设计稿完成后,接下来的工作就是将其转化为可执行代码,这个过程通常分为前后端两大部分同时推进。

    前端开发

    前端工程师依据UI设计稿编写HTML/CSS/JS代码,确保页面能够正确加载并在浏览器中正常运行,在此期间还需要处理一些跨浏览器兼容性问题,确保在不同设备上的表现一致。

    后端开发

    后端程序员则着手搭建服务器环境,编写API接口以支持前后端通信,并实现必要的业务逻辑功能,例如用户注册登录模块、商品分类管理等。

    数据库操作

    最后一步是对数据库进行初始化配置,包括表结构定义、字段类型设置以及初始数据导入等工作,确保数据的安全性和完整性。


    测试与调试

    无论是多么优秀的开发者都无法避免出现错误,在正式发布之前必须进行全面细致地测试,发现并修正存在的缺陷。

    单元测试

    针对每个独立的功能模块单独编写测试脚本,验证其是否按照预期工作。

    集成测试

    检查各个子系统之间的交互是否顺畅无误,确保整个应用程序作为一个整体协同工作。

    性能优化

    除了功能性之外,还需注意页面加载速度等因素,必要时可以通过缓存机制等方式提高效率,提升用户体验。


    部署上线

    经过长时间的努力,终于迎来了最后的冲刺阶段——部署上线,此时需要注意以下几点:

    环境准备

    确认生产环境已经准备好,包括域名解析、服务器配置等,确保一切就绪。

    数据迁移

    如果涉及到已有数据,则要小心地将其迁移到新环境中去,确保数据的完整性和一致性。

    定期维护

    即使网站成功上线,后续也需要持续关注其健康状况,及时修复可能出现的问题,保持网站的良好运行状态。